Eating poisoning is the standard issue of any newcomer at Kingdom Come: Deliveryance 2. PC Gamer Portal has said how to do it.

How to cure food poisoning at Kingdom Come: Deliveryance 2

To recover from food poisoning, a detoxification is needed. It can be purchased at most pharmacies, even in Truskovitsa, where it started playing. Detoxes can also be boiled by your own hands, but this requires an expensive formula.

Here is a formula for the preparation of detoxification. It will need water, two thorns, nettles and coal.

Try to load your conservation earlier and next time make sure you have an antidote in the case only. However, eating something damaged from a backpack is easier.

As a rule, the best way to avoid poisoning is fresh or dry food. Eat these options or from pots in the inn. At the beginning of the game, both Miller and Blacksmith allows Indiger to eat in their home if you stay with one of them in missions, so there's no shortage of food.
